how can i understand the sentence "i'm a cool dad , that's my thing. "
i can understand the "i'm a cool dad "
but when he say "that's my thing" . i feel puzzled,what's the meaning?

"that's my thing" is a phrase that usually means "that's what i'm known for" or "that's my specialty" or "that's an interest of mine".
I make the best pasta, that's my thing.
I play soccer every week, that's my thing.
I can tell you all about history, that's my thing.
So when he says "I'm a cool dad, that's my thing" It means people know he's a cool dad, he loves being a dad, being a cool dad is easy for him.
--
If someone says "my thing is", it usually has a negative meaning - it's used to express a doubt or problem with a situation, usually if there's one specific thing that stops you from doing something. This is much less common than the use above, but I know a few people who say it a lot!
He never follows through on his promises. My thing is, if you say you're going to do something, you should do it.
It seems like a great opportunity, but my thing is they don't offer flexible hours.

"that's my thing"
Meaning 'I enjoy doing or being that' and 'it is important to me to be that or do that'
An enthusiastic soccer fan could say, 'soccer is my thing'.
